    BLOCKCHAIN SIMULATOR OPTIMIZATION USING GENETIC ALGORITHMS
    Douaa H. Khalaf 1, Muntaser A. Salman2* and Rabah N. Farhan3
    Journal of Data Acquisition and Processing, 2023, 38 (4): 1306-1318 . 

    Abstract

    Abstract: Blockchain technology has the potential to revolutionize various industries by providing a secure and decentralized way of storing and verifying data. However, measuring the performance and scalability of Blockchain systems are often limited and required a simulator. In this paper, we propose the use of genetic algorithms for optimizing Blockchain simulator. Blockchain simulator, such as BlockSim, demonstrate the effectiveness of a series of experiments on different situations. Hence, an optimization algorithm is required. Our results show that Genetic algorithm can significantly optimize the performance and scalability of Blockchain systems.
